BANKS, DEBT AND RISK: ASSESSING THE SPILLOVERS OF CORPORATE TAXES.
We find evidence of tax‐driven strategic allocation of debt and asset risk across group entities of European banks. We evaluate the effects that establishing tax neutrality between debt and equity finance has on systemic risk, and show that the degree of coordination in implementing the hypothetical...
